Thesis Abstract

Abstract
The treatment of cancer remains a significant challenge in the field of medicine, with traditional chemotherapy often leading to severe side effects due to non-specific targeting of healthy tissues. To address this issue, the development of novel drug delivery systems for targeted cancer therapy has emerged as a promising approach. This thesis focuses on investigating and designing innovative drug delivery systems that can specifically target cancer cells, thereby enhancing the efficacy of anti-cancer drugs while minimizing adverse effects. Chapter 1 provides an introduction to the topic, offering background information on the current challenges in cancer treatment, the problem statement regarding the limitations of traditional chemotherapy, objectives of the study, scope, significance, and the structure of the thesis. Additionally, key terminologies related to drug delivery systems and cancer therapy are defined to ensure clarity and understanding throughout the thesis. Chapter 2 comprises a comprehensive literature review that critically examines existing research on drug delivery systems for targeted cancer therapy. The review covers various aspects such as the types of drug delivery systems, targeting mechanisms, nanotechnology applications, and recent advancements in the field. The synthesis of this literature provides a foundation for the development of novel drug delivery systems in this study. Chapter 3 outlines the research methodology employed in this study, detailing the experimental design, materials, and methods used for the synthesis and characterization of the drug delivery systems. Various techniques such as nanoparticle formulation, surface modification, and in vitro drug release studies are described to evaluate the efficacy and targeting capabilities of the developed systems. Chapter 4 presents a detailed discussion of the findings obtained from the experimental work. The results of the drug delivery system characterization, drug release profiles, and targeting efficiency are analyzed and interpreted. The discussion highlights the strengths and limitations of the developed systems, providing insights into their potential applications in targeted cancer therapy. Chapter 5 serves as the conclusion and summary of the thesis, consolidating the key findings, implications, and future directions for research in the field of novel drug delivery systems for targeted cancer therapy. The significance of the study in advancing cancer treatment strategies and improving patient outcomes is underscored, emphasizing the importance of targeted drug delivery systems in personalized medicine. In conclusion, the development of novel drug delivery systems for targeted cancer therapy holds immense potential for revolutionizing cancer treatment by enhancing drug efficacy, reducing side effects, and improving patient quality of life. This thesis contributes to the ongoing efforts in advancing precision medicine approaches for cancer therapy and sets the stage for further research and innovation in the field.

Thesis Overview

The research project titled "Development of Novel Drug Delivery Systems for Targeted Cancer Therapy" aims to address the pressing need for more effective and precise treatment options for cancer patients. Cancer remains a leading cause of mortality worldwide, highlighting the critical importance of advancing therapeutic strategies to improve patient outcomes. Traditional cancer treatments such as chemotherapy and radiation therapy often lack specificity, leading to significant side effects and limited efficacy. Therefore, the development of novel drug delivery systems that can target cancer cells while sparing healthy tissues is crucial for enhancing the therapeutic index of anticancer drugs. This research project will focus on the design and evaluation of innovative drug delivery systems tailored for targeted cancer therapy. By harnessing the principles of nanotechnology, molecular biology, and pharmacology, novel drug carriers will be engineered to deliver therapeutic agents specifically to cancer cells, thereby maximizing treatment efficacy and minimizing off-target effects. Various strategies such as nanoparticle-based drug delivery, antibody-drug conjugates, and targeted drug delivery using ligands or peptides will be explored to achieve precise and efficient drug delivery to cancer cells. The research methodology will involve a combination of in vitro and in vivo studies to evaluate the performance and therapeutic potential of the developed drug delivery systems. In vitro experiments will assess the cellular uptake, cytotoxicity, and pharmacokinetics of the drug carriers, providing insights into their behavior at the cellular level. Subsequently, in vivo studies using animal models of cancer will be conducted to investigate the biodistribution, tumor targeting efficiency, and therapeutic efficacy of the novel drug delivery systems. The findings from this research project are expected to contribute significantly to the field of cancer therapy by providing valuable insights into the design and optimization of drug delivery systems for targeted cancer treatment. The development of more precise and effective drug delivery platforms has the potential to revolutionize cancer therapy by improving treatment outcomes, reducing side effects, and enhancing patient quality of life. Ultimately, the successful implementation of novel drug delivery systems for targeted cancer therapy holds promise for personalized and precision medicine approaches in the fight against cancer.
